Additional Information: | Unusual Late Picturesque style house of cruciform plan with two stories. Front end gable has catslide roof over entry and gables intersect house on both sides. Note original windows, front bay and shingled gables. 2016: House has been re-sheathed with vinyl (was clapboard). |
